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ations for 11 Gauge Stainless and Related Metals

When selecting 11-gauge metal products, it’s important to weigh material type, gauge accuracy, and intended use. Consider the following perspectives to ensure you choose the right option for your project.

  • Material and alloy: Decide between mild cold-rolled steel (CRS) for rigidity and cost, or stainless variants for corrosion resistance. Stainless steels, such as 430 or other grades, offer enhanced durability in outdoor environments but can be less machinable than CRS.
  • Gauge accuracy and thickness: Gauge labeling should reflect actual thickness. Inconsistent gauge can affect bending radii, weldability, and part fitment. Verify tolerances if precise dimensions are critical.
  • Application feasibility: For metalworking and fabrications, 11 GA CRS sheets provide strength for structural components, while 11 GA welding plates support practice and prototypes. For fasteners, ensure compatibility with substrate and load requirements.
  • Finish and surface: A smooth surface on sheets facilitates finishing and coating. If aesthetics matter, consider surface treatment or pre-finish options to minimize post-processing.
  • Cutting, forming, and welding: Evaluate tool compatibility (shears, laser, plasma, or saw) and heat input control to prevent warping and distortion in thicker sections.
  • Corrosion exposure: In outdoor or moisture-prone settings, stainless or galvanised finishes extend life. For indoor or protected environments, CRS can be a cost-effective choice with proper coating.
  • Hardware compatibility: When pairing with terminals, nails, or fasteners, confirm gauge compatibility so components seat properly and provide reliable performance over time.
  • Budget and availability: Compare price per pound or per square foot, and confirm lead times. Some items like specialty stainless components may command premium pricing, while generic CRS options are typically more affordable.
